Propagation properties of high-power laser beams passing through multistage and multipass pulsed-laser amplifiers

  • 1. Institute of Laser Physics & Chemistry, Sichuan University, Chengdu, 610064

Abstract: By using the pulse-sequence model and the slab model that the active medium is divided into a series of thin slabs with certain gain distribution and loss factor,the propagation properties of laser beams with arbitrary spatial and temporal profiles passing through multistage and multipass pulsed-laser amplifiers with arbitrary gain distribution have been studied in detail.
